Simple baked chicken with a honey/mustard marinade
| 6 | oz chicken (2 or 3 thighs) |
| 1 | tsp honey |
| 1 | tsp mustard |
| 2 | tsp soy sauce |
| 1 | oz brown rice |
| 4 | oz broccoli |
| 4 | oz green beans |
- Score the chicken thighs with a sharp knife. Combine the honey, mustard and soy sauce and use to coat the chicken. Set aside for 30 minutes to 1 hour. Preheat the oven to 200C Gas 7
- Bake the chicken thighs for 30 - 40 minutes and serve with the cooked brown rice and steamed vegetables.
